ALEXANDRIA, Va., Oct. 28 -- United States Patent no. 12,450,127, issued on Oct. 21, was assigned to NVIDIA Corp. (Santa Clara, Calif.).
"Bare-metal snapshots" was invented by Soham Jayesh Desai (Jacksonville, Fla.), Rami Ailabouni (Melbourne, Australia), Newton Paine Liu (Santa Clara, Calif.) and Binu Ramakrishnan (Santa Clara, Calif.).
According to the abstract* released by the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office: "An integrated circuit includes a host interface coupled to a host device executing a tenant operating system (OS) on bare metal and hardware accelerator(s) coupled to the host interface and a network interface.
